#356916 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#356916 is composed of 20.8% red, 41.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 97.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 24.9%. #356916 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ad22c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#356916 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#356916 has RGB values of R:53, G:105,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 3500310.

Shades and Tints of #356916
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040802 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#356916
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f423d is the less saturated color, while #307d02 is the most saturated one.
